Compare 18/10 and 6/40

1st number: 1 8/10, 2nd number: 6/40

18/10 is greater than 6/40

Steps for comparing fractions

  1.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
    LCM of 10 and 40 is 40

    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 40
  2. For the 1st fraction, since 10 × 4 = 40,
    18/10 = 18 × 4/10 × 4 = 72/40
  3.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 40 × 1 = 40,
    6/40 = 6 × 1/40 × 1 = 6/40
  4. Since the denominators are now the same, the fraction with the bigger numerator is the greater fraction
  5. 72/40 > 6/40 or 18/10 > 6/40
